To fully understand this topic, it's important to recognize how mold develops and why it poses a risk to your property and health. Mold spores are naturally present in the environment, but when they find moisture and organic material to feed on, they can quickly multiply into problematic colonies.

Prevention is always better than cure when it comes to mold. Simple measures like improving ventilation, controlling humidity levels, fixing leaks promptly, and regular inspections can save you significant time and expense.
